Transaction 86e356c79a7878c30e17bcf7d200cf1287d504f3a59936ffcb1fdb5710a0d5ac

block
ee84e146e8f255800eae31622a97ff3b425397b55560ac043acd00fcf6f67d58

2 Inputs

41 Outputs